Vietnam’s VN-Index rose 24.49 points to close at 1,509.54 on July 22, up 1.65 percent from the previous session.
Total trading value reached VND 33.92 trillion or US$1.3 billion, with mid-caps and real estate stocks leading the advance, according to data from the Ho Chi Minh City Stock Exchange→view source.
Index performance:
- VN30 rose 1.71 percent to 1,655.98
- VNMIDCAP jumped 2.28 percent
- VNREAL surged 3.39 percent
- VNIND gained 2.75 percent
- VNENE was the only sectoral index in the red, down 0.28 percent
Market turnover:
- Total volume: 1.35 billion shares
- Total value: VND 33.92 trillion or US$1.3 billion
- Order matching alone accounted for VND 30.6 trillion or US$1.18 billion
Most traded stocks by volume: SHB (63.5M), SSI (62.5M), VIX (61.9M), VND (53.3M), VPB (41.7M)
Top gainers (%): VAB +7.37%, CTS +7.00%, VIX +6.99%, HHP +6.99%, GEX +6.98%
Top losers (%): LDG -6.86%, DRH -6.84%, PTL -6.83%, HVX -6.82%, L10 -6.65%
Foreign trading:
- Net sell of VND 1.76 trillion or US$67.7 million
- Foreign buying: VND 3.77 trillion or US$145 million
- Foreign selling: VND 5.53 trillion or US$213 million
- Top foreign net buys: FPT, SSI, MBB, NVL
- Top foreign trading by value: VJC, SSI, FPT
